WebThese are called mechanical waves . Sound waves, water waves, and seismic waves are all types of mechanical waves. Other waves, called electromagnetic waves can travel … WebLight is a form of electromagnetic wave. The amplitude and frequency of both mechanical and electromagnetic waves affect how we experience them. A light wave’s amplitude determines how intense, or bright, it is. Its frequency determines the light wave’s color. A sound wave’s amplitude determines how loud it is.

Mechanical Waves are waves which propagate through a material medium (solid, liquid, or gas) at a wave speed which depends on the elastic and inertial properties of that medium. There are two basic types of wave motion for mechanical waves: longitudinal waves and transverse waves.
